Reading, Pa. (November 24, 2009) - Alvernia University (2-1) got 15 points and 11 rebounds from sophomore
Angela Altemose (Pottsville, Pa./Nativity) as they defeated Juniata College (2-2) this evening in the Crusader's home opener. Despite Juniata leading for most of the first half, Alvernia built their lead to as much as 16 in the second half.
The first half was an evenly fought affair with neither team leading by more than four points at any point. The Crusaders came out strong taking the brief four-point lead at 16:50 after four free throws, but their lead dwindled as a three-pointer from
Natalie Ginsky put Juniata up by one at 11:43. The visiting Eagles held onto the lead until Altemose connected for two free throws to give the Crusaders the two point lead at 1:54. Juniata tied up the game for the fourth time with 26 seconds left, before
Alex Velazquez (Lancaster, Pa./Manheim Central) hit a jumper with 21 seconds left to give Alvernia the two point lead heading into the half.
In the second half Alvernia would hold onto the lead for the entire half and build it to as much as 16 after some more free throws from Altemose at 3:25. Velazquez kick started the Crusaders, scoring 16 out of her 21 points in the second half. The Eagles staged a brief comeback in the form of a late-game 10-2 run, but they ran out of time as Alvernia held onto a six point lead for the win.
Velazquez led all scorers with 21 points while Altemose recorded her second double-double in three games this season. Juniata was led by Glinsky who put up 18 and
Brittany Danel who added 12 points and four rebounds.
The Crusaders will return to action after Thanksgiving break when they travel to Elizabethtown on December 2nd to open their Commonwealth Conference play at 6:00pm.
